JOB SUMMARY:
To provide field service (set-up, repair, maintenance) as needed on Stolle product lines to international and
domestic customers. Provide production expertise as required and as assigned when not engaged in providing
external customer service.  

PRINCIPLE ACCOUNTABILITIES include:
• Able to perform the following tasks on a limited scope:
o Checks machine functionality utilizing a pre-determined checklist. Make recommendations to customer;
    to improve machine performance, replacement parts, for spare parts list or
    if overhaul is required.  Overhaul machinery as requested, test and troubleshoot as required.
o Machine Set Up/Start Up/Warranty: Test, trouble-shoot, adjust machinery to ensure the smoother operation
   of the same. 
o Knowledge of Allen Bradley products- Control Logix, Guard Logic, Kinetix 7000, Kinetix 6500,
   BootP software for setting up Ethernet addresses, Compact Logix, Devicenet, etc.
• Be prepared to be versatile and flexible for the customer.  Diagnose machinery issues
   via phone. Must respond as a statesman and representative of Stolle Machinery Co.
   under pressure. 
• Provide training in one-on-one or group format critical information about machinery, with or
  without the use of an interpreter.  Insure understanding for effective and efficient operation of
  machinery before departure.
• Documents all issues, normal or unusual, as presented through written description and or the use of pictures.
  Insures reports are submitted for each service visit.   Complete accurate Service/Call Time Report for
  company/customer use.
• Remain in contact with base location and peer Field Service Technicians for assistance,
  additional information, trouble-shooting expertise as required.
• Production: Not limited to manufacture, assemble, wire, test, troubleshoot/diagnose, adjust, clean/prep
  and all other associated functions with Stolle product lines. 
• Able to install/de-bug, electrical assemblies, sensors, systems, wiring, programming, etc…

Additional responsibilities and duties may be assigned.


Minimal requirements for education, knowledge and experience:
High School graduate, GED or Vocational study- Industrial Mechanics, Machine Shop,
Manufacturing or related fields. 
• 0-3 year’s experience.
• Mechanically Inclined, strong orientation for mathematics- able to calculate proportions, percentages, area,
  circumference and volume – basic algebra and geometry.
• Excellent verbal and written communication skills.
• Experience in the canmaking industry, manufacturing methods, process improvement programs preferred.
• Ability to read and interpret documents such as blueprints, customer specifications for equipment,
  manuals, instructions, reports, financial statements, etc…
• Proficient in MS Office products (Word, Excel, Outlook) and business software applicable to the industry.

This position requires the ability to perform the essential duties and responsibilities in the following environment:
• Work schedule generally consists of 50 hours per week, which may include on-call status, evenings and/or weekends.
• Regularly required to sit; use hands or fingers, talk and/or hear. Also required to stand, walk and
   reach with arms and hands. Able to regularly lift/ move up to 50 lbs.
• Availability and willingness to travel 20-70% domestic/international (required). Must be ready to travel with less than 24 hours’ notice. 
• Must be able to obtain a valid passport and a valid driver’s license.
